2012-02-24 104 views
1

我開發了一個小型肥皂客戶端來更新magento上的產品數據。到目前爲止,在eclipse中一切正常。測試運行平穩,數據在服務器和客戶端之間交換。Apache CXF和Magento在Eclipse中運行,但不在命令行上

該項目是用maven設置的,現在我想創建一個可執行的jar文件將這個應用程序移動到服務器。我閱讀了不同包裝程序的文檔,並嘗試了不同的插件,如罐子,燈罩或裝配。其實我意識到我必須包含依賴關係。

因此,如果我嘗試在命令行上運行應用程序,我總是遇到同樣的錯誤。

Exception in thread "main" java.lang.NullPointerException 
at org.apache.cxf.wsdl11.WSDLServiceFactory.<init>(WSDLServiceFactory.java:92) 
at org.apache.cxf.jaxws.ServiceImpl.initializePorts(ServiceImpl.java:204) 
at org.apache.cxf.jaxws.ServiceImpl.<init>(ServiceImpl.java:148) 
at org.apache.cxf.jaxws.spi.ProviderImpl.createServiceDelegate(ProviderImpl.java:91) 
at javax.xml.ws.Service.<init>(Service.java:56) 
at magento.MagentoService.<init>(MagentoService.java:40) 
at client.SoapClient.getInstance(SoapClient.java:35) 
at service.SoapService.login(SoapService.java:70) 
at service.Synchronizer.startup(Synchronizer.java:27) 
at scheduler.MagentoScheduler.main(MagentoScheduler.java:97) 

在此先感謝

你,弗裏茨!

回答

相關問題